Availability status shapes how this label record is best used. This product is currently listed as off-market in the DSLD, with its label first entered into the database on 2018-02-23. An off-market listing means production and distribution under this label have stopped, but the DSLD does not delete the entry, it stays on file for historical reference and formulation-history tracking.

About the DSLD database

The DSLD is a label database, not an FDA approval list, under the 1994 DSHEA framework, dietary supplements do not require pre-market approval, and label information reflects what manufacturers self-declare rather than independent laboratory verification.
